Loyalist for court over 1997 murder

Mark HaddockNorth Belfast loyalist Mark Haddock will appear in court today charged with the murder of a man (39) in 1997.

The UVF leader will appear at Belfast Magistrates Court accused of killing John Harbinson, who was beaten to death in the Mount Vernon estate where Haddock’s notorious gang wielded power.

The 40-year-old was arrested by detectives from the police’s Historical Enquiries Team (HET) on Tuesday inside Maghaberry prison, where he is serving a 10-year term for attacking a nightclub doorman.

The one time informer for the Royal Ulster Constabulary’s Special Branch is also charged with the attempted murder of a 37-year-old man and grevious bodily harm against a 37-year-old man.

HET detectives are currently examining 10 murders linked to the UVF’s Mount Vernon gang by a Police Ombudsman’s report on alleged collusion between loyalists in north Belfast and security forces.

The HET has now arrested 16 men in connection with the killings. Eleven have been charged and four are subject to reports by prosecutors.
